
In ‘Koi…Mil Gaya,’ Hrithik Roshan takes on the role of Rohit, a character with mental challenges, marking a new kind of screen heroism. The film, directed by Rakesh Roshan, is a blend of sci-fi and emotional drama, drawing inspiration from ‘E.T.’ The film’s success lies in its ability to connect with the audience on an emotional level. Rakesh Roshan’s direction integrates mass appeal with artistic integrity, focusing on Rohit’s relationships. Hrithik Roshan’s portrayal is a central element, combining vulnerability, dignity, and fun. The film’s emotional depth is a key aspect of its appeal. While the film has some issues, such as Rohit’s transformation into a conventional hero, it is technically brilliant. Hrithik’s dance sequences stand out, as do the performances by Preity Zinta and Rekha. The film has a unique charm. Hrithik explained that his character is not autistic but has a brain deficiency, emphasizing that the role required a lot of preparation. He discussed the risks and challenges of the role, which had no reference points. He talks about the intense emotional preparation and the simultaneous work on other films. He defended the film against comparisons to E.T., stating that it offers a fresh cinematic experience.
